I currently reside in Ohio but have some perspective jobs in CA. I am a recent graduate but I want to get my license ASAP! Can I do the Live Scan or do I have to submit a hard card, which requires more time AND money?

If you're wanting your license ASAP, I recommend coming to CA and doing your livescan along with turning in your application in person at the BON in Sacramento for the fastest results. To do the livescan, I believe you have to be in CA to submit that route otherwise you can do the hard card which will take longer for your application to get processed. It takes awhile to get your license transferred over here.. I had to do the same process 2 years ago when I transferred my license from Iowa.
